Confronted with signing up with a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ham opted for online counselling instead. “I simply felt that I could not wait any longer– I was encouraged and all set to handle my concerns and quite liked the concept of doing so in the convenience of my own house,” stated the 29-year-old, who lives in London. After an online search, he found a therapist whose profile matched his requirements and booked a chat session for the next day.

Remote, text-based counselling is growing in popularity in the UK. The doctor app Babylon uses treatment to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service BetterHelp also has 150,000 signed up U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online treatment platform, reports it has 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with a lot of in the US.

 

Online training recommends therapists on everything from using emojis to preventing misconceptions. They also require to protect patients’ individual data– a problem that has actually triggered debate in the US, where big online treatment platforms have actually come under the spotlight.

Buckley said patients must inspect services’ personal privacy policies before registering. “Not all online counselling sites use expertly trained therapists or abide by a principles policy, so ask your GP for a recommendation in the first instance. Just like all kinds of services and support, what works for someone might not work for someone else,” he stated.

Marc Bush, chief policy consultant at Young Minds, said that while online counselling services are important, “they should not replace in person treatment with a qualified professional. If a young adult is struggling, we would encourage them to speak to their GP in the first circumstances, or to call an established service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has actually generalised stress and anxiety condition, online counselling wasn’t the right fit. “I felt it was near difficult for the therapist to actually get a sense of the issues I was dealing with,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I understood after that online session how important interpersonal interaction was.
